Former American diplomat Alan Iraar stated that Iran is preparing for a long-term confrontation with the United States and Israel. This is accompanied by heightened war alertness and no signs of an upcoming peace agreement or nuclear deal. Iran refuses to cease fire or reopen the Strait of Hormuz to prevent Washington from exploiting the calm to rearrange its strategies. Meanwhile, the current nuclear negotiations are not approaching a long-term agreement due to the high demands of both sides and the escalation of diplomatic rhetoric. The recent military appointments reflect Iran's ongoing orientation toward preparing for war, with no fundamental change in its strategy, according to Iraar.
